The People's Republic of China, with its rapidly growing population of Internet users exceeding 220 million and broadband subscribers exceeding 74 million, is an attractive target market for foreign (i.e., non-Chinese) vendors that sell goods and services over the Internet, but it poses substantial regulatory challenges.
